AMB.Lilian Adoyi-Ofiebor Urges Zone C Leaders to Set Aside Politics, Unite Against Insecurity

 

Lilian Adoyi-Ofiebor has called on political leaders, traditional rulers, community heads, and stakeholders across Benue South Senatorial District (Zone C) to put aside political differences and work together to tackle the growing insecurity affecting communities across the region.

In a statement, Adoyi-Ofiebor stressed that the worsening security situation demands unity rather than political rivalry, noting that bandits and other criminal elements do not discriminate based on political affiliation, ethnicity, or religion.

Using the analogy of a house on fire, she said that when lives are at stake, everyone must come together irrespective of party lines.

“When a house is on fire, no one argues about who owns the biggest room. Everyone joins hands to put out the flames. When danger is at our doorstep, we do not ask which party a person belongs to before standing together to protect our people,” she said.

She maintained that genuine leadership requires difficult conversations, courage, compromise, and a collective commitment to securing lasting peace in Zone C.

According to her, the insecurity confronting the district has become a common enemy, as criminals attack communities without regard for political affiliation or social status.

Adoyi-Ofiebor therefore urged leaders in government and opposition, as well as traditional rulers and community leaders, to close ranks and speak with one voice in defence of the people.

“Politics can wait. Human lives cannot,” she stated.

She added that there would be time for campaigns, political debates, and elections when farmers could return safely to their farms, children could go to school without fear, and families could once again sleep peacefully in their homes.

Calling for decisive action, Adoyi-Ofiebor said history would remember leaders who chose unity over division and placed the safety and well-being of their people above partisan interests.

She concluded by praying for the souls of those who lost their lives in the ongoing insecurity across Zone C and asked God to bless the people of Benue South, Benue State, and the Federal Republic of Nigeria.
